

Alternatively, can they run over a tailscale subnet router?
Yes, the cameras wouldn’t need to be aware of tailscale (or a VPN), you’d just put a pi or install tailscale on a PC there and expose the cameras over the subnet router config to your server also on tailscale.

You also have the option of network booting. Generally the PC gets an initial boot image over the network, then mounts an ISCSI disk for the OS to fully boot from.
This causes disk access to be a bit slow, but is useful for a Pi when you’re tried of the SD card dying and don’t have a M2 hat.
